Censorship of Publications Bill, 1928.

Cathaoirleach

The Minister in charge of this Bill has to be in the other House in connection with the Juries Protection Bill, 1929, and I think it would be better to adjourn consideration of it for his attendance.

Is there any urgency for this Bill, or any reason why it should not be postponed for three months, a month, or any time at all?

Cathaoirleach

Would not a week do? I am in the hands of the House.

I would like to ask for information regarding the amendments to this Bill. There are a number of amendments on the Paper, but they relate to the Bill in the form in which it reached us. They are rather out of place now, as the Bill has been amended in Committee. Will it be in order to put down fresh amendments now? I proposed to alter some amendments of my own but was told that it was not intended to print the amendments again.

Cathaoirleach

I would like to see the amendments. It is hardly a desirable course.

The amendments are really changes in the form of the original amendments. When a suggestion like that was made before it was mentioned that they could be put off until the Report Stage.

Cathaoirleach

Would you not do that?

That would mean that there would be only one discussion on some amendments.

Cathaoirleach

I think, under the circumstances, I will let you hand in the amendments, and they will appear on the paper.
